# Flaglight Rollouts — Approvals

Quick version for on-call: any rollout touching more than 5% of traffic needs an approval in Flaglight before the ramp continues. Kill switches don't need approval — just flip them and note it in the incident channel. Scheduled ramps pause automatically if error budget burns hot. If you're stuck at 2 a.m. with a pending approval, there's one person authorized to override, and that's the approver below.

account owner for tagep-bafof: Norael Gilax Juleth

Effective next quarter we switch logistics from Cartwell Haulage to Norvane Freight. Reasons: lower linehaul rates, better cold-chain coverage, guaranteed next-day delivery to all Westmoor branches. Actions: update receiving schedules by month end, retrain dock staff on Norvane's scanning system, flag any Cartwell contract overlaps to head office. Expect minor disruption in weeks one and two; hold extra buffer stock. Questions go through regional ops. The confidential business-plan note for managers follows below.

board note of yaweg-tagug: Only 61 of the 430 pilot accounts renewed Lamael, so a churn review is set for March 10. Olidorek Group is in early talks to buy Sorirek Logistics for about $398.9 million.

### Step 4: Stabilize the integration tests

Heads up: the Tollgate payments suite is flaky mostly because tests share one sandbox ledger. Before migrating, give each test run its own namespace and bump the settlement poll timeout — the old default is way too tight. Once that's in place, reruns should drop to near zero. The test harness picks up these configuration values at startup.

config for hahip-yajep:
holix:
  log_level: error
  metrics_host: metrics.holix.qorvellabs.internal
  pin: 9600
  pool_size: 8

During last week's investigation of the Pondwire websocket reconnect bug, we confirmed that clients dropping mid-handshake were re-authenticating with a stale session token, causing the Brimhold gateway to reject the reconnect and enter a tight retry loop. The fix requires clients to request a fresh token from the Brimhold auth endpoint on every reconnect attempt. For reproducing the issue in staging, authenticate using the key below.

app token of yahip-kadup = kto23_ecseGPZNmBP50djTffTC7Fe